Dec 11, 2023 · It is possible to call back a restricted number on a cell phone or land line by dialing *69 as the next action after receiving such a call. This only works in situations when no other calls have been placed or received since the restricted contact. A restricted number or private number is one that is intentionally blocked by the caller for a ... golden credit union At the end of this list, you'll see an option to Add new, from where you can block an existing contact from your saved contacts. Tap the name of the contact you want to block , and you're all set.Calls from Blocked numbers can still leave a voicemail, but you won’t get a notification. Text messages that are sent by block numbers won’t be delivered. In both cases the contact won’t get a notification that the call or message was blocked.
